About Garden Route
The Gard en Route is one of South Africa\’s most spectacular scenic drives, stretching 300km along the Indian Ocean coastlinebetween Mossel Bay and Storms River.
This breathtaking route winds through ancient forests, pristine beaches, tranquil lagoons and dramatic mountains. Home to the Tsitsikamma National Park, Knysna Lagoon and Wilderness National Park, the Garden Route offers an incredible diversity of landscapes and experiences.

Activities & Experiences
Bungee Jumping
World\’s highest bridge bungee at Bloukrans (216m)
Whale Watching
Southern right whales off Hermanus June-December
Kayaking & Surfing
World-class surf spots and calm lagoon kayaking
Tsitsikamma Trail
Ancient forest hiking along dramatic coastline
Wine & Oyster Tasting
Famous Knysna oysters and local wines

How to Get There
By Air
George Airport (GRJ) is the main gateway to the Garden Route.
Direct flights from Johannesburg and Cape Town available daily.
By Road
Drive the N2 highway from Cape Town (4 hours) or Port Elizabeth (3 hours).
The scenic route passes through all major Garden Route towns.
